Plot Summary: An adaptation of John Grogan’s bestselling memoir about an incorrigible Labrador retriever. Marley is the yellow lab adopted by Grogan, a columnist for the Philadelphia Inquirer, and his wife. Their idea was to give them a taste of parenthood, but the dog proved to be a hyperactive handful. He wreaks havoc, gets kicked out of obedience school and gets even worse when the children begin to arrive, yet becomes an indispensable part of the family.

Plot Summary: Based on the best-selling book by Greg Behrendt and Liz Tuccillo.

The Baltimore-set movie of interconnecting story arcs deals with the challenges of reading or misreading human behavior. Jennifer Connelly plays a woman stuck in a tired marriage with Cooper’s character. Kevin Connolly, meanwhile, is a man pining after a woman, still not cast, who is having an affair with Cooper.

Goodwin is a young woman obsessed with Kevin Connolly’s character who tries to set up accidental meetings with him only to run across his friend, played by Long, who takes her on as a “My Fair Lady” experiment.

Barrymore plays a woman perpetually confused by dating, now more than ever in a culture that is more obsessed with technology than actual human contact.
